APN 544-22/27 regarding the All Party Group on International Development
A virtual meeting of the all-Party Group on International Development will be held on 19th June, 10.30am – 11.30am on the theme of ‘Children in Conflict Situations’ using MS Teams.
This meeting will explore the impacts of conflict on children and young people, impacts such as displacement, access to education and healthcare, protection from violence and exploitation, and the long-term psychological and social effects of war and instability on children and families.
We are pleased to confirm the participation of speakers from Save the Children and Christian Aid, with additional contributors to be announced shortly. The discussion will provide an opportunity to hear expert perspectives, reflect on current global challenges, and hear about the work of CADA member agencies.
